Start from the equipment, not the catalogue name

Procurement teams often encounter Wheels for Material Handling Equipment as a catalogue term, but the purchasing decision becomes clearer when the term is converted into measurable operating requirements.

In wheels for material handling equipment, the selection should therefore start with dead weight, maximum carried load and the number of supporting points. That keeps a dimensional or material choice connected to the job it must perform rather than to a generic product description.

The common failure is to treat one attractive parameter as the whole specification. Dynamic impacts, uneven floor contact or frame twist can concentrate load on fewer wheels than expected. A better purchasing note captures equipment weight, payload, wheel count, travel speed, floor transitions and turning pattern, so suppliers can compare like with like and flag missing dimensions instead of guessing.

Floor and movement pattern

The same cart can behave differently on polished concrete, resin flooring, asphalt, paving or compacted ground. Record the longest travel distance, typical turning radius, thresholds and ramps. Hard wheels can roll efficiently on suitable smooth floors, while other material or geometry choices may be considered when noise, shock or surface protection is more important.

Do not hide an uneven floor behind an optimistic load calculation. If the frame can rock across joints, allow for imperfect load sharing and confirm that the bracket and wheel remain within the intended duty.

Mounting and clearance

Measure the interface connecting the wheel or support assembly to the equipment. Plate hole spacing, bolt-hole diameter, threaded-stem dimensions, tube clamp size, axle/bore fit and installed height can determine compatibility. Also check the swept envelope when a wheel swivels or a jack folds.

Nearby guards, cable trays, trailer couplings and structural members should be shown on drawings or photographs. A component that fits on the bench may still collide when the equipment turns, retracts or passes over a ramp.

Wheel material and diameter

Material selection should connect the wheel to the real floor and environment. Nylon and polypropylene are hard thermoplastic families, but grade, bearing arrangement, contamination and temperature can change suitability. Larger diameter generally improves obstacle-crossing geometry and ground clearance, but may raise installed height or require a larger fork.

When comparing two diameters, check the entire assembly envelope rather than wheel size alone.

Common questions

Why does a four-wheel frame sometimes load only three wheels?

Floor unevenness and frame stiffness can unload one corner, increasing load on the others.

Does a larger wheel always reduce pushing force?

Larger diameter can help with obstacles, but bearing, material, floor, load and alignment also influence effort.

What should a replacement photo show?

Show the equipment corner, wheel or assembly from the side, mounting face and a scale on critical dimensions.

When is a twin wheel useful?

Twin-wheel layouts change ground contact and package geometry, but are not automatically better; check load, surface and steering needs.

Commissioning and maintenance perspective

After installation, check the equipment at low speed and under controlled load before routine service. Observe steering response, wheel tracking, fastener seating and any contact with surrounding structure. Maintenance records should identify wheel position, configuration and reason for replacement so normal wear can be separated from recurring overload or alignment issues.

Duty Definition

Translate the application into measurable inputs

For wheels for material handling equipment, focus on floor transitions, load distribution, wheel layout and repeated travel. These are the variables that change the practical selection even when two pieces of equipment appear similar. Record the worst normal operating condition, not only the easiest travel path, and note whether the equipment is moved continuously, intermittently or only during maintenance.

Where several wheels share a frame, confirm whether the frame and floor allow them to share load evenly. A nominal wheel count does not guarantee equal loading. Mounting surfaces, frame stiffness and floor level can concentrate load on fewer support points.

Commission the selected wheel on the real route

The first installation should be observed at low speed and under controlled load. Check straight travel, turning, clearance, wheel tracking, fastener seating and any contact with surrounding structure. Include the most demanding normal threshold, ramp or floor joint in the trial. For trailer support, include the surface used during parking and manual manoeuvring.

Record anything that requires adjustment before normal service. This creates a practical acceptance record and helps distinguish an application mismatch from ordinary wear later in the service life.

Keep application and purchasing records synchronized

When a wheel size, material, mounting detail or control feature changes, update the RFQ line and equipment record together. Do not let a revised photograph become the only description of the new configuration. A short controlled note of dimensions, duty and quantity makes repeat orders much easier to review and prevents old assumptions from following the equipment after its operating conditions change.

Create a repeatable handover for Wheels for Material Handling Equipment

Before the selected wheel or support assembly is released for wheels for material handling equipment, store the approved interface dimensions, load case, operating surface, quantity and application photos with the equipment record. If the installation is a replacement, also retain the original part until the first sample has been checked on the machine. This makes later purchasing decisions easier to reproduce and helps distinguish normal wear from a change in the equipment or operating route.

After commissioning, record any clearance limitation, steering behaviour, unusual impact point or maintenance observation that would matter to a repeat order. The objective is not to create a long inspection document; it is to preserve the few application facts that explain why the accepted configuration fits this equipment and where a future substitution would need fresh review.
